By now, we think youâve had enough, so we wonât make you sit up and take notice anymore. Dolceâs carpet cleaning miracle is plain vinegar and baking soda.
Tests conducted by Instructables user 7-Factories actually showed that with these two ingredients, even year-old carpet stains completely disappeared. Can commercially available harmful detergents do this?
First, fill a spray bottle with a mixture of 50% vinegar and 50% water. Then apply a generous amount of baking soda to the stain. In this step, it is important to completely cover the area with deodorant. If you use too little, the hacker wonât get the best results! Make your carpet look like winter.
After your carpet starts to look like a winter wonderland, grab your vinegar and water bottle, shake it slightly, and spray the mixture directly onto the baking soda. Youâll soon have âvolcanicâ bubbles, so if you have kids, make sure youâre around. Hours of fun for the whole family!
